Women’s volleyball narrowly missed the 2012 CCC playoffs after finishing the season 13-16 (2-6).

The team won two of their final three games, beating Salem St. on Oct. 20, and defeating Wentworth on the road on Oct. 27, for the second time this season.

The Lions’ homecoming win against Salem State was a straight-set victory.

Kortney Jenkins (Bunker Hill, W.Va) contributed a match-high 10 kills to the 34 kills ENC had on the day.

Cayla Clinkscale (Winchendon, Mass.) added two assists, three kills, and seven service aces in the match.

Their final victory of the season came against Wentworth, the #6 seed in the CCC playoffs.

Hannah Welsh (Derby, N.H.) recorded 35 assists in the Lions’ 3-1 victory over the Leopards, just one less than the entire Wentworth team.

Dana Day (Coarsegold, Calif.) had a match-high 14 kills.

Clinkscale provided another strong performance with 12 kills, two service aces, and two blocks, earning 19.5 points in the match.

Clinkscale earned an honorable mention on the All-CCC volleyball team. She led the Lions with 72 kills during conference play, and led the team with 55 total blocks during the 2012 season.

Clinkscale is excited about the freshmen that will join the team next year and believes that being so close to the postseason this season will fuel the women next year.

The Lions can return all nine players for the 2013 season.
